As an Experienced Boiler Technician you will provide quality service and troubleshooting on customer’s boiler system equipment through preventative maintenance and emergency services. We are open to hiring applicants from apprentice through experienced levels. Prior experience with boilers or electrical controls is strongly preferred, but we are willing to train.

Responsibilities

Collaborate with customers at job sites to identity problems and offer effective solutions.

As part of the Service Dept., you’ll work closely with Senior Technicians to complete projects as well as mentor other technicians.

Responsible for maintenance, cleaning, tearing apart, maintain combustion and controls, very technically focused role.

Provide reports detailing daily activities.

Project management

Proactively work towards leveling up through the Growth Program

Support customers on a rotational on-call basis, which could include weekends and after normal business hours.

Requirements

3+ years of field experience (boiler industry or electrical controls experience) required

7+ years of boiler controls experience preferred

Advanced understanding of Boiler room equipment and controls, combustion testing equipment, Parallel Positioning Systems and controllers preferred

Electrical knowledge and proficiency with test equipment, the installation of a conduit and complex control upgrades. Understanding of PLC Programs.

Flexibility to work overtime or weekends, when necessary.

Current valid Driver’s license is required

Ability to pass a drug test, background check, and motor vehicle record check if hired.

Exceptional customer service acumen and professional communication skills

Ability to manage time and handle competing priorities while ensuring accuracy.
